I'm putting my shortblock together right now '93 4.0 OHV. The Hanes manual calls for .015"-.023" ring gap on the compression rings. My Hastings .020" overbore rings are currently gapped at .016". This is on the tight side for spec and would probably be fine in stock truck but mine will soon have 35" Mud-Terrains along with some small trailer/boat pulling duties which means the engine will be under a higher load = more heat. What would you guys recommend for my ring gaps for natual aspiration.

Now secondly, I'm leaving my options open for a supercharger down the road and would prefere not to regap the rings. What is the recommended ring gap for the M90 supercharger builds that folks are running?
